The importance of authenticity
We include a yellow button within the rubber which cannot wear or peel off, as a sign that you have bought a genuine product. Each rubber carries a unique batch number for traceability to the exact production batch. If you have any concerns about the authenticity of your Norther Rubber, please speak to us.

Our process sets us apart
Our cushions are cured separately to the extrusion process, meaning each set of rubber is put into its own mold for curing. This controlled method ensures the shape and density of the rubber.
Why Malaysia?
We took the decision to move the manufacture of Northern Rubber to Malaysia to improve the quality of our product. Malaysia is responsible for nearly half of all rubber production in the world, it is an excellent location for rubber technology, expertise and manufacturing capability.
Only Natural Rubber
We use only the finest hand-tapped, natural rubber for our cushion strips, to ensure the highest quality. Cushions made from synthetic man-made rubber can have air traps, cracks or inconsistencies in texture.
